Which companies in Maryland sponsor visas for HR consultants?
Federal contractors and healthcare organizations are among the more active visa sponsors for HR consultants in Maryland. Companies like Leidos, Booz Allen Hamilton, and Northrop Grumman, all with significant Maryland operations, have filed H-1B visa petitions for human resources roles. Large healthcare systems such as Johns Hopkins Health System and University of Maryland Medical System also hire HR professionals and have sponsorship history.
Which visa types are most common for HR consultant roles in Maryland?
The H-1B is the most common visa category for HR consultants in Maryland, as HR consulting typ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ring a bachelor's degree in human resources, business administration, or a related field. Candidates from Australia may pursue the E-3 visa instead. Those with extraordinary achievement in the field may qualify for an O-1 visa. TN visa status is available for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ying HR roles.
Which cities in Maryland have the most HR consultant sponsorship jobs?
Baltimore is Maryland's largest hiring hub for HR consultants, with demand concentrated in healthcare, education, and professional services. Bethesda and Rockville, in the Washington suburbs, attract consulting roles tied to federal contractors and life sciences firms. Columbia and Silver Spring also see consistent activity, particularly from mid-size consulting firms and technology companies operating between Baltimore and Washington, D.C.

Are there state-specific factors HR consultants should know about sponsorship in Maryland?
Maryland's concentration of federal contractors creates a distinct hiring environment where security clearance eligibility often matters alongside visa status, since many firms work on government contracts. HR consultant roles supporting cleared workforces may have narrower sponsorship availability as a result. Additionally, the state's proximity to Washington, D.C. means prevailing wage determinations often reflect high-cost metropolitan rates, which influences how employers structure sponsored positions.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ored hr consultant jobs in Maryland?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
